Full Tech Scholarship 2026: Zinox Group Awards N10 Billion to 1,000 Nigerian Students

Full Tech Scholarship 2026: Zinox Group Awards N10 Billion to 1,000 Nigerian Students

Zinox Group has announced a N10 billion scholarship scheme aimed at sponsoring 1,000 underprivileged Nigerian students to pursue Computer Science degrees in federal universities nationwide. The initiative is managed through the Leo Stan Ekeh Foundation (LSEF) and commemorates the 70th birthday of the Group’s Chairman, Leo Stan Ekeh.

The scholarship is designed to cultivate a new generation of highly skilled tech professionals who will drive innovation, promote Nigeria’s digital independence, and support national economic growth. Instead of holding a lavish birthday celebration, Ekeh chose to invest in human capital development, focusing on long-term technological advancement.

Comprehensive Support and Mentorship

Beneficiaries will undergo holistic development programs that extend beyond technical education, preparing them to become global technology leaders. Scholars will be selected nationwide based on intelligence quotient benchmarks, age criteria, and financial need, particularly focusing on students from families earning below Government Level 10 or the private sector equivalent.

Each student will be paired with a technology mentor from the first year of their studies. The program also plans to collaborate with the Computer Society of Nigeria to provide ongoing mentorship and professional guidance throughout the course of the scholarship.

Program Timeline and Expectations

The first batch of beneficiaries is expected to begin their studies in September 2026. Ekeh expressed confidence that the scholars will graduate with first-class degrees and be well-equipped to compete globally, thereby enhancing Nigeria’s position in the international digital economy.

The initiative reflects Zinox Group’s commitment to long-term technology-driven development and strategic investment in Nigeria’s knowledge economy. The scholarship also serves as a gesture of appreciation to the nation and to the individuals and corporate partners who have supported the growth of Zinox’s technology ecosystem over the past four decades, including TD Africa, Zinox Technologies, and Konga.
